Output f34000254dff747569533aed3abd5402cb17591860a0d3111fc0265725a168d8:12

value
170868
script pubkey
OP_0 OP_PUSHBYTES_32 284f9a1625d4142e00639594244c62c24a4773d3b221bd169a1ffb60183c8496
address
bc1q9p8e59396s2zuqrrjk2zgnrzcf9ywu7nkgsm6956rlakqxpusjtqje85hu
transaction
f34000254dff747569533aed3abd5402cb17591860a0d3111fc0265725a168d8